Cam shaft

Doe's anybody have info on which cam I should use in a 402 BB, I've got a Offenhauser in-take tunnel ram that i'm putting on top, truck has 4-11 gears, and a 770r4 tranny. Keep in mind, I'm also at 6500 ft in elevation. Thanks

Call the cam manufacturers.Be able to give them;
weight of vehicle
gearing (Tranny and rear end)
motor size (boreXstroke)
heads
compression ratio
valve size
induction
intended use of vehicle
whether it has power; steering ;brakes ;other vacuumn related accessories
know what type of ignition and any other pertinent data about your combo.All of these factors will influence cam selection.
They will be able to give you recomendations on the best cam for your application.
You are probably not going to get much street performance with a tunnel ram but it can be somewhat compensated for by the cam.
You really need to determine what you want the combination to do then buy/build from that.Most of the time you need to match parts in order to get the engine to do what you want it to do.A tunnel ram looks cool sticking thru the hood but it doesn'tusually produce much low end power.Of course if you are building a straight up stip truck and need the H.P. at high RPM then you may need the ram.
